Meaning of
dast-e-saba
दस्त-ए-सबा • دست صبا
English
hand of the breeze; touch of the wind
Hindi
हवा का हाथ; पवन का स्पर्श
Urdu
ہوا کا ہاتھ; باد کا لمس
Origin
Persian
Nuance
Dast-e-saba captures the gentle and ephemeral nature of the breeze. It is a symbol of fleeting moments and the delicate touch of nature's hand.
Poetic Usage
Poets use dast-e-saba to evoke the transient beauty of nature and the subtlety of life's passing moments. It is a metaphor for the gentle caress of time and the whisper of change.
